Book excerpt: The report treats several problems for steady-state response of an infinite plate on a Winkler foundation subject to traveling concentrated forces. In the mathematical analysis, a superposition technique was used and reduced the separate loads on a plate analogous to one plate subjected to line loads. This simplification allows an exact and complete solution for the problem of moving concentrated forces. The technique of superposition is now feasible due to the use of modern high-speed computers. Book excerpt: Transport engineering structures are subjected to loads that vary in both time and space. In general mechanics parlance such loads are called moving loads. It is the aim of the book to analyze the effects of this type of load on various elements, components, structures and media of engineering me chanics. In recent years all branches of transport have experienced great advances characterized by increasingly higher speeds and weights of vehicles. As a result, structures and media over or in which the vehicles move have been subjected to vibrations and dynamic stresses far larger than ever before. Available in PDF, EPUB and Kindle. Book excerpt: Vehicle dynamics and road dynamics are usually considered to be two largely independent subjects. In vehicle dynamics, road surface roughness is generally regarded as random excitation of the vehicle, while in road dynamics, the vehicle is generally regarded as a moving load acting on the pavement. This book suggests a new research concept to integrate the vehicle and the road system with the help of a tire model, and establishes a cross-subject research framework dubbed vehicle-pavement coupled system dynamics. In this context, the dynamics of the vehicle, road and the vehicle-road coupled system are investigated by means of theoretical analysis, numerical simulations and field tests.
